At the ongoing Paris Fashion Week, Bollywood actress Deepika Padukone recently made an unforgettable statement at the Louis Vuitton in a classic monochrome look. The global star and luxury brand ambassador for the luxury house left fans in awe, and showed up in a vintage-inspired Louis Vuitton ensemble.

Against the breathtaking backdrop of the Eiffel Tower, she embraced classic Parisian chic with a pristine white oversized coat, a stylish hat, a neatly tied scarf, bold red lips, and all-black heels and gloves to give an impeccable nod to old Hollywood glamour.

Deepika’s attendance at The Cour Carrée du Louvre, the iconic courtyard of the Louvre Palace, reaffirmed her dominant presence in the international fashion arena. As the first Indian to be signed as a global ambassador for both Louis Vuitton and Cartier, she continues to carve a path for Indian representation in the luxury fashion industry.

This appearance further solidified her status as a fashion force to be reckoned with, inspiring a new wave of Indian celebrity influence on global platforms. Her signature vintage charm and unparalleled sense of style made yet another unforgettable impact.

The internet, unsurprisingly, erupted with admiration as Deepika shared her stunning look on Instagram. Fans flooded the comments section with praise, but it was her husband, Ranveer Singh, who stole the show with his heartfelt comment, “Lord, have mercy on me”. While netizens are calling her look “iconic”, a title that, much like her fashion choices, fits her effortlessly.

Travelling to Paris for the unveiling of Louis Vuitton’s Fall/Winter 2025-2026 collection, the Kalki actress once again proved her affinity for high fashion. Sporting a sophisticated white blazer, a matching hat, and sleek black leggings with towering heels, she turned heads with a refined yet striking ensemble. Posing against the illuminated Eiffel Tower, she embodied the pinnacle of Parisian elegance, leaving fashion enthusiasts and critics alike in admiration. Her continuous partnership with global luxuxy brands has placed her among the most influential global ambassadors in the fashion world.

Deepika’s sartorial journey extends beyond Paris. Earlier this year, she graced the runway for Sabyasachi in a spellbinding comeback appearance, marking her first public event after welcoming her daughter, Dua. From dazzling in a stunning black ensemble for Cartier’s 25th Anniversary celebration in Dubai to turning heads as the golden girl at the Forbes Summit in Abu Dhabi, her fashion choices have consistently dominated headlines. Her association with these esteemed luxury houses is not just a personal triumph but a milestone for Indian representation in global fashion.
